Line Cook Sibling Revelry Kitchen Rocky River, OH 44116 Part-time Part-time Sibling Revelry was founded by a family of brothers and cousins from Cleveland who wanted to share their passion for great beer with others. Noticing a lack of breweries in the west side suburbs, the relatives set out to create a unique taproom and drinking experience rooted right in their own backyards. Today, we're expanding our business by adding a kitchen and full menu. SRB is seeking a Line Cook to support the Head Chef in executing a quality dining experience from a new full menu. Essential Functions Set up and stock workstations with appropriate supplies/tools. Assist with stocking incoming inventory. Prepare food for service (e.g. chopping vegetables, butchering meat, or preparing sauces). Cook menu items in cooperation with Head Chef and other kitchen employees. Clean up station and appropriately manage leftover food. Manage timing of food preparation to ensure food comes out simultaneously always paying close attention to quality. Maintain a positive and professional approach with coworkers and customers. Comply with nutrition, sanitation, and safety standards and regulations always ensuring that food is received, stored, and prepared according to standards. Assist with the transportation and storage of food and supplies. May be involved in the planning, organization, and implementation of special events, specific projects, or program changes.
